How Can You Effectively Apply Flex Seal to an Air Mattress?

To effectively apply Flex Seal to an air mattress, follow a series of straightforward steps that include cleaning the area, applying the product, and allowing it to cure properly.

  1. Clean the Surface: First, ensure the area around the leak is clean and dry. Use soap and water to remove dirt, dust, and oils. Allow the surface to dry completely before proceeding. A clean surface helps the Flex Seal adhere better.

  2. Identify the Leak: Inflate the air mattress so you can find the exact point of the leak. You can use soapy water to identify the leak; bubbles will form where air escapes. Mark the leak for easy identification during the application.

  3. Apply Flex Seal: Shake the canister well before use. Hold it about 6-12 inches away from the leak and spray a light coat of Flex Seal over the damaged area. Make sure to cover the leak entirely. It is helpful to apply multiple thin layers rather than one thick layer. This will ensure better adhesion and a smoother finish.

  4. Allow to Cure: After applying, let the Flex Seal dry for at least 24 hours, depending on humidity and temperature conditions. The proper curing time is essential for the seal to be effective. Flex Seal should fully cure before you use the air mattress again.

  5. Test the Repair: Once cured, inflate the mattress again and check for any remaining leaks. If necessary, repeat the application process.

By following these steps, you can effectively patch up leaks in your air mattress using Flex Seal, restoring its functionality for future use.

How Durable Are Flex Seal Repairs on Air Mattresses?

Flex Seal repairs on air mattresses can be quite durable depending on several factors. First, the size and location of the leak affect the repair’s longevity. Smaller leaks tend to hold up better than large tears. Next, the type of air mattress material impacts durability. PVC and vinyl materials respond well to Flex Seal, while fabric-based mattresses may not bond as effectively.

Preparation is crucial for a successful repair. Clean and dry the area around the leak before applying Flex Seal. This ensures better adhesion. After applying, allow adequate drying time as per product instructions. A thorough cure improves the repair strength.

Environmental conditions also play a role. Exposure to extreme temperatures or direct sunlight may weaken the seal over time. Therefore, storing the mattress in a cool, dry place can contribute to longer-lasting repairs.

In summary, Flex Seal can provide effective and durable repairs for air mattresses if applied correctly. Regular checks on the repaired area can help maintain its integrity. Overall, while Flex Seal repairs can last, proper application and environmental care are essential for optimal durability.
